Yes AR15 triggers will work in AR10/LR308 platform rifles. I run a Geissele SSA two stage in mine. Pretty awesome trigger. I think single vs two stage is just preference. For a hunting gun I'd probably run a single stage trigger for a precision gun I'd run a two stage. From my experience the first stage is take up and the second stage is normally a lot lighter 1-1.5 pound crisp break.

I have a Geissele SSA-E 3.5 lb 2-stage in my LR-308 and I really like it. Very smooth and a nice crisp break. Mine is mostly a bench queen as it weighs 16 lbs.
On my 6.8 AR15 that I hunt with, I have a 4 lb Timney on it that is a good trigger too.
As others said, single stage vs 2-stage is mostly a personal preference. I prefer the Geissele, but for hunting I'd probably go with the 4.5 lb SSA rather than the ligter SSA-E.
